    How do monocrystalline solar panels work?

    Monocrystalline solar panels are made from a single crystal of silicon, which is a semiconductor material that can convert sunlight into electrical energy. When sunlight hits the surface of the panel, it excites the electrons in the silicon atoms, causing them to move and create an electrical current.

    Why is monocrystalline silicon better than other types of solar panels?

    Monocrystalline silicon has a more uniform structure than other silicon types, allowing for better electron flow through the solar cell. This results in a higher power output per square foot of solar panel compared to other types of solar panels.

    What is a monocrystalline photovoltaic (PV) cell?

    Monocrystalline photovoltaic (PV) cells are made from a single crystal of highly pure silicon, generally crystalline silicon (c-Si). Monocrystalline cells were first developed in the 1950s as first-generation solar cells. The process for making monocrystalline is called the Czochralski process and dates back to 1916.

    What percentage of solar panels are monocrystalline?

    Monocrystalline solar cells now account for 98% of solar cell production, according to a 2024 report from the International Energy Agency. This compares starkly with 2015, when just 35% of solar panel shipments were monocrystalline, according to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ory.

    What is the difference between monocrystalline and polycrystalline solar panels?

    Monocrystalline solar panels cost 0.90–1.20 per watt, offering 18–22% efficiency due to pure silicon, while polycrystalline panels are cheaper at 0.70–1.00 per watt but less efficient ( 15–17% ). Monocrystalline lasts 25–30 years with 0.3–0.5% annual degradation, whereas polycrystalline degrades 0.5–0.8% yearly.

    Why is monocrystalline silicon used in photovoltaic cells?

    In the field of solar energy, monocrystalline silicon is also used to make photovoltaic cells due to its ability to absorb radiation. Monocrystalline silicon consists of silicon in which the crystal lattice of the entire solid is continuous. This crystalline structure does not break at its edges and is free of any grain boundaries.

    What does black crystal silicon photovoltaic panel mean

    Solar panels are black because they're monocrystalline, meaning each of their cells is made with just one silicon crystal. The way light reflects off monocrystalline panels makes them look black, unlike polycrystalline panels, which we see as blue because they have multiple.
